Output 08f0a94430d8ab85b26e0faef738ebd5e80b1c0d99fdc51e0f48301025331979:3

value
24841814
script pubkey
OP_0 OP_PUSHBYTES_20 b1c88a58a4d619431337573cd74b89ff8b2ea17e
address
bc1qk8yg5k9y6cv5xyeh2u7dwjufl79jagt73gjpkj
transaction
08f0a94430d8ab85b26e0faef738ebd5e80b1c0d99fdc51e0f48301025331979
spent
true